Tell them to make reservations for brunch at Hugo's on Sunday...27 bucks a head, all you can eat, at one of the better restaurants in town. Kata Robata for sushi wouldn't be bad Saturday night, or they could try to get a reservation at Uchi, it's pretty hard on the weekends though. Reef or Goode company for seafood. Underbelly for locavore type shite. Oporto for Portuguese...they do mostly tapas style service. Argentina Cafe is right behind the Galleria off Sage...pretty good choice for a quick lunch. Breakfast Klub or La Mexicana are some other options for breakfast. Anvil, Hay Merchant for drinks.
